June Baker
Born (1824-07-01)July 1, 1824
Chicago, Il
Died October 30, 1885(1885-10-30) (aged 61)
New Prairie, WI
Cause of death Murdered/Strangulation by an Unknown Handyman

June Baker was murdered in her house by a handyman, and has haunted the house for close to 70 years.

Bio

Little is known about June and her early life.

Death

June was murdered when a man pretending to be a handyman arrived at her house to fix a leaky faucet. The handyman trapped her in the basement, killed her, and buried her there. It is unknown exactly when the handyman left the house.

Her Ghost

A few years after her death, the house she lived in was put on the market. Sightings of a woman resembling June were reported inside the house, along with objects moving on their own. In the early 2000s, many handymen were called to fix leaky faucets but never returned to work. June's spirit was luring the men there to kill them, in an attempt to get revenge on her killer. Her spirit still haunts the house.
